Addressing Cost Constraints for Environmental Advocacy in Colorado

In Colorado, grassroots environmental organizations often struggle with funding limitations that hinder their advocacy efforts. The state's diverse geography, from mountainous terrains to urban centers, presents unique challenges for organizations attempting to coordinate around environmental issues. With a growing number of initiatives focused on protecting air and water quality, these organizations face considerable competition for limited funding resources, which can be a barrier to effective environmental advocacy.

Who Faces Cost Constraints Locally

Organizations devoted to preserving Colorado's natural resources include local conservation groups, environmental activists, and educational nonprofits. These entities work tirelessly to advocate for cleaner air and protected lands, yet many lack the effective digital platforms necessary to manage their operations efficiently. Without adequate funding to enhance their digital capacities, these groups often struggle to mobilize supporters or collaborate with one another.

How Funding Addresses Cost Constraints

The funding available for developing digital tools specifically targets these cost constraints by providing resources for technology acquisition and training. For instance, organizations can apply for grants to establish platforms that streamline communication, foster collaboration, and improve data-sharing efforts among environmental advocates. By equipping these groups with robust digital tools, the initiative aims to enhance their collective impact on policy change and community engagement, allowing them to reach a broader audience and maximize their advocacy potential.

Colorado's Unique Context for Funding

Unlike neighboring states, Colorado's specific environmental challenges, such as air quality in urban centers and land use conflicts in rapidly growing areas, require tailored solutions. The funding focuses not just on immediate needs but on building a sustainable infrastructure for long-term advocacy efforts. This approach reinforces Colorado's identity as a leader in environmental stewardship while addressing local complexities, ensuring that grassroots movements can effectively advocate for important environmental issues without the constant strain of funding limitations.
